Rider experience

Rissani is only 1 hour noth of Merzouga. On certain days they have an animal market where they sell donkeys, camels, goats,sheep,horses etc. A guide cost only 50 dirham for an hour and is with while. Very few tourist stop here.

Parking & security

Parking verifiedStreet parkingFree parking1-5 spaces

When you arrive there it looks a bit daunting as you park in front of the building between pushbikes mopeds and other stuff. But after 11 pm your bike is the only one in the street and on the roundabout in front of the hotel you will see a guard who over everything all night long. As it was hot I slept on the roof and looked over the edge every few hours. Not a problem the guard was always there.
